1. Celebrating Labor Day: A Brief History and Modern Traditions

Labor Day, celebrated on the first Monday of September in the United States and Canada, is a holiday dedicated to honoring the contributions and achievements of the⁢ American labor movement and the workers who ​have helped to‍ build and sustain the country. ⁢This annual tribute dates back to the late 19th century and ​has ⁢since⁣ evolved to become a day of rest, relaxation, and festivities for many people across North America.

The⁢ history of Labor Day‍ can be traced​ back to the labor union movement, which advocated for better working conditions, fair wages, and an eight-hour workday.​ In 1894, the holiday was officially ⁤recognized as a​ national day off for American workers, thanks to the efforts of the labor movement ⁣and the⁢ U.S. ⁢government. Today, Labor Day is celebrated with a variety of modern ⁣traditions, including ‍parades, barbecues, picnics, and outdoor activities, as⁤ well as sales and⁣ shopping events. It’s a time for people to‌ relax and enjoy the company of ⁢friends and family while paying‌ tribute to the hard work and​ dedication of the labor force.

In many communities, Labor ‌Day ‍also marks​ the unofficial end of summer, ⁢with schools and universities reopening,⁤ and people⁢ returning to work after the long weekend. Comforting Chicken Soup

There’s nothing quite like a warm⁢ bowl of chicken soup‌ on a crisp fall‌ day. Whether you’re ‍under the weather or simply craving a comforting meal, chicken soup is always a go-to ⁤option. ⁣Try out this recipe for a classic chicken noodle soup that will warm‌ you from the inside⁤ out:

Ingredients Instructions
1 lb boneless, skinless chicken breast 1. ⁣In a large pot, sauté onion,⁤ celery,‍ and carrots in olive oil⁢ until tender.
1 onion, diced 2. Add chicken broth, thyme, and ​bay leaves ⁢to ‌the pot and bring to a boil.
3 carrots, sliced 3. Reduce ⁤heat, add shredded chicken, and simmer for 20 minutes.
6 ‍cups chicken broth 4. Add egg noodles and cook until tender.
1 tsp​ dried thyme 5. Season with salt and pepper to⁢ taste and serve hot.
2 bay leaves
4 oz egg noodles
Salt and pepper, to taste

Enjoy the warmth and comfort⁣ of this delicious‍ chicken ‍noodle soup⁢ recipe as you celebrate National Chicken Month!

Flavorful Grilled Chicken

If you prefer to ⁤fire up the grill, then ⁢this recipe ⁢for honey mustard grilled chicken is just what ‌you need to kick off the fall season. The combination of sweet ⁢and tangy⁢ flavors is ⁣sure to ‌delight your taste buds and‌ leave you ​craving more. Here’s how‌ to make this mouthwatering​ dish:

Ingredients Instructions
4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ts 1. In⁣ a​ small ​bowl, whisk together honey, Dijon ⁢mustard, and garlic.
⅓ cup honey 2. Season the chicken breasts with salt and pepper,‍ then brush with the honey mustard mixture.
¼ cup Dijon mustard 3.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at and grill the chicken for 6-8 ​minutes per side, or until cooked‌ through.
2 garlic cloves, minced 4. Let‌ the chicken rest for a few minutes ⁤before serving.
Salt and pepper, ‌to taste

With its smoky ​and slightly sweet flavor, this honey mustard grilled chicken is the perfect way to savor the last days of⁤ summer and welcome the fall season with open arms. It’s⁢ a must-try recipe​ for‍ National ⁢Chicken Month!
